Description
Studio portrait of Able Seaman Leslie Laurence Hart, HMAS Australia, RAN, of Queanbeyan, NSW. Hart enlisted on the 1 July 1943. He was killed in action on 5 January 1945 aboard HMAS Australia which was covering the allied invasion of Luzon Island, Philippines. Between 5 and 9 January, the ship was subjected to repeated suicide attacks from Japanese aircraft, resulting in the deaths of three officers and forty one ratings. This was the ship's final action in the Second World War.
